Output a6e20f2512149f3ce202b92a79602131e8d5b1a428f0555f84bf9ca8a1f76eb9:0

value
592153960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b7868d65439e451c801a0d3db0f7f7618167d1 OP_EQUAL
address
MG5YE5t9ptNAuHhj6RcENgKpLsYpcLkhq9
transaction
a6e20f2512149f3ce202b92a79602131e8d5b1a428f0555f84bf9ca8a1f76eb9
spent
true